Day Of The Dead Celebration In Toronto
Mosaic made from beans depicting traditional symbols and figures at a shrine during the Day of the Dead (Dia de los Muertos) in Toronto Ontario Canada. The Day of the Dead is a traditional Mexican holiday which coincides with All Souls Day in the Catholic calendar, is marked by visits to the grave sites of loved ones. It is a joyous occasion during which the celebrants remember the deceased. (Photo by Creative Touch Imaging Ltd./NurPhoto)
